What is the Multicenter AIDS Cohort Study New Enrollment Screening Form?
The Multicenter AIDS Cohort Study New Enrollment Screening Form is designed to capture essential screening data necessary to assess eligibility for recruitment into the study. This form plays a crucial role in the recruitment process by gathering general information, HIV status, and relevant medical history from prospective participants.
Key information collected includes consent for participation, a request for medical records release, and behavioral information. The form enhances the understanding of HIV through vital data that supports ongoing research and studies.
